At Steeze Burger, we're committed to serving burgers made with locally raised, farm-fresh beef. Based in Gaithersburg, Maryland, we proudly support local farmers and producers by sourcing our ingredients as close to home as possible.
Using locally sourced beef means fresher, higher-quality ingredients, better flavor, and a stronger connection to our community. It also helps reduce transportation distances, supporting a more sustainable food system. By partnering with nearby farms, we're able to support the local economy while serving burgers that reflect the quality and character of our region.
Simply put, great burgers start with great ingredients—and we're proud to keep it local.

"At age 26, Hunter Karametos has attained wunderkind status with his pop-ups under the Steeze Burger banner, a name that sounds phonetically like “cheeseburger” but actually invokes a slang term that combines “style” with “ease.” When Karametos stands over his portable Blackstone griddle, he is the embodiment of steeze: a grill man, a hamburger historian and an evangelist for his brand of homegrown burger. While conducting research for Steeze, Karametos consumed more than 150 burgers to understand what elements tripped his pleasure receptors. He was particularly fond of the dry-aged patties at Burger & Beyond in London, and he would come to learn why: They include bone marrow, he says. Karametos sources his beef from farms in northern Montgomery County, and his custom blend, like Burger & Beyond’s, includes marrow. Topped with steamed onions, pickles and American cheese, it’s a burger that sends your needle into the red zone on first bite. Your brain cannot begin to process the experience, so it just goes along for the ride — delirious over this buttery and rewarding burger, the best around these parts."- Tim Carman food reporter at The Washington Post.
